Web17 jan. 2024 · Click the Erase button in the toolbar, then enter the requested details: Name: Macintosh HD. Format: APFS or Mac OS Extended (Journaled), as recommended by Disk Utility. Click Erase … Web4 apr. 2024 · You will need two or three steps to factory reset your Mac without a password. Step 1. Entering the Recovery Mode using the power button or the Command and R keys. Step 2. Use the Disk Utility to erase all the data on your startup disk. Step 3. Use the Reinstall macOS to reinstall macOS and reset your Mac. Web18 jul. 2024 · Connect your external hard drive to your Mac. Go to the Menu Bar and open Time Machine. Click on Select Backup Disk and select the external hard drive which is connected to your Mac and you want to use as a backup disk. You may encrypt your backup disk by checking the Encrypt Backup Disk check box.
